SARS, Diode for Snubber
Power SupplyControl IC
VACSnubber
Controller
SARS
Discharge loop
Serge Absorb loop
Power SupplyControl IC
VACSnubber
Controller
Discharge loop
Serge Absorb loop
Using SARS Using FLR Diode
When MOSFET turns off, the serge current is through “Serge Absorb loop” . It is absorbed by capacitor. The electrical charge of capacitor is discharged through ”Discharge loop” . The power is not transferred to the secondary side. Thus it become the loss. When this capacitor is discharged, the recovery current of diode is flowing into the MOSFET. FLR (Fast Recovery Diode) is used in order to achieve the damage control of MOSFET .
When MOSFET turns off, the serge current is through “Serge Absorb loop” . It is absorbed by capacitor. When SARS is used, the electrical charge of capacitor is discharged through ”Discharge loop” in recovery period of SARS. This power is transferred to the secondary side. When this capacitor is discharged, the recovery current of diode is flowing into the MOSFET. Include the inductance in series with SARS in order to achieve the damage control of MOSFET. (Patented circuit)
